The Agent Endpoint Control Plane team operates at the exciting intersection of enterprise security and AI, bridging centralized Google Cloud governance with secure, low-latency local AI execution.

In this role, you will drive how our secure client sandbox reaches the enterprise fleet. You will develop and maintain the end-to-end release lifecycle, building unified installation packages that deploy local components across macOS, Windows, and Linux. You will manage challenges related to multi-platform CI/CD, cryptographic code signing, and software supply chain security. You will ensure our software is trusted by host operating systems and easily distributable through standard mobile device management (MDM) solutions.

You will grow in a changing environment to ensure the secure, frictionless delivery of local AI agents.
